Introduction to STILOZ 100MG TABLETS

STILOZ 100MG: Peripheral Blood Flow Improvement Therapy

STILOZ 100MG TABLETS contain Cilostazol 100mg, a medicine belonging to the phosphodiesterase-3 (PDE-3) inhibitor class and antiplatelet vasodilator category. It is primarily prescribed for the management of intermittent claudication, a condition where reduced blood flow to the legs causes pain, cramping, numbness, or weakness during walking.

Cilostazol helps improve blood circulation by relaxing blood vessels and reducing platelet aggregation, which may help patients walk longer distances with fewer symptoms. STILOZ 100MG TABLETS are prescription medicines and should be used only under medical supervision.

How STILOZ 100MG TABLETS Works

STILOZ contains Cilostazol, which works through two main actions:

1. Vasodilator Action

Cilostazol inhibits the enzyme phosphodiesterase-3 (PDE-3), increasing cyclic AMP (cAMP) levels inside vascular smooth muscle cells. This helps relax blood vessels and improves blood flow.

2. Antiplatelet Action

Cilostazol reduces platelet aggregation, helping decrease platelet stickiness and supporting smoother blood circulation.

These combined effects help improve symptoms associated with reduced blood supply to the legs.

Precautions

Heart Conditions

STILOZ may not be suitable for people with certain heart conditions, including heart failure. Inform your doctor about any history of heart disease or abnormal heart rhythm.

Bleeding Risk

Because Cilostazol affects platelet function, inform your doctor if you have:

Bleeding disorders

Active bleeding problems

History of ulcers or stroke-related bleeding risks

Seek medical advice if you notice unusual bruising or bleeding.

Pregnancy & Breastfeeding

Consult your doctor before using STILOZ during pregnancy or breastfeeding.

Kidney & Liver Conditions

Inform your doctor if you have kidney or liver disease, as dose adjustments or monitoring may be required.

Drug Interactions

Inform your doctor if you take:

Blood thinners

Antiplatelet medicines

Certain antibiotics or antifungal medicines

Heart medicines

Other medicines affecting bleeding risk

Possible Side Effects of STILOZ 100MG TABLETS

Common side effects may include:

Headache

Dizziness

Diarrhea

Nausea

Vomiting

Abdominal discomfort

Palpitations

Swelling (edema) 

Contact your doctor if side effects become severe or persistent.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What is STILOZ 100MG TABLETS used for?

A: STILOZ 100MG TABLETS are mainly used for treating intermittent claudication, a condition causing leg pain during walking due to reduced blood supply.

Q: What is the active ingredient in STILOZ 100MG?

A: The active ingredient is Cilostazol 100mg.

Q: Is STILOZ a blood thinner?

A: STILOZ is not a traditional anticoagulant, but it has antiplatelet activity that reduces platelet aggregation.
